An MP3 player is a portable device that plays and stores audio and video files. It is also known as a digital music player or portable audio player. The device is known as an MP3 player since the digital format most typically utilized on the device is an MP3.

It contains a USB docking connection that connects it to your computer, a memory (either a compact hard drive or a flash memory that can store MP3 files), a processor (that can read the MP3 files and convert them back to music), and an output (a socket where you plug in your headphones)
